Steel truss is a structural framework designed to support loads over a long span.
Steel trusses are commonly used in bridges, roofs, and other structures to provide strength and stability.
They consist of straight members connected at joints, forming triangles to distribute loads efficiently.
The design of steel trusses involves considerations such as span length, load requirements, and material properties.

Analysis of frames involves determining the internal forces and stresses in the members of a structural frame.
Frames are analyzed using structural analysis methods such as the method of joints or method of sections.
Internal forces such as axial, shear, and bending moments are calculated for each member.
Stresses are then determined using the material properties and cross-sectional area of each member.
